Lior Shragg is an ethnomusicologist, percussionist, composer, and adjunct professor of music at North Park University. His recently published dissertation “Belonging: The Music and Lives of Black Zimbabwean Jews” examines the role music plays in performances of religious devotion and the construction of social identity of Lemba and Rusape Jewish communities in Zimbabwe. Shragg has presented research on this, as well as soundscapes in musical protest and karaoke at academic conferences throughout North America and is a featured contributor in the forthcoming Oxford Handbook of Community Singing. He is a member of CFM Local 10-208 where he performs regularly in Chicago musical theatre productions.
